Object description :

"A Transition Giltwood And Laqued Trumeau "
Important transition period trumeaul with musical attributes in gilded wood on a lacquer background, decorative panel between two rectangular shaped windows, it is divided into two distinct parts of one third - two thirds. The upper part is adorned with a voluble cartouche of interlacing intertwining fine olive branches, decorated in the middle part with an antique trophy of Italian-style musical instruments. Neoclassical trophy inspired by the commedia dell ' arte, where mandolin, fife, triangle, castanets and other musical scores are suspended, tied with a ribbon, tied with a knot with large loops to a peg. In the main, a real Provencal ice cream sets the scene. This one is made up, laterally, of two large curved braces punctuated by involuting windings and raised by rosebushes in flowers with clerestory under which are slipped thin ice cubes. These are horizontally joined together by centered reserves of delicate asymmetrical rockeries, from which emerge rosebuds and peonies, themselves lined with the same fine glacettes; thus amplifying with graceful perspective and depth. The whole enchases the main glass, this one as well as the multiple glacettes are issued from a glass plate. A flat glass plate lined with tin and lead which, once immersed in a bath of mercury to dissolve them, will give the glass the warm and luminous side of a mercury mirror. The quality of the work of sculpture in strong relief accentuated by that of the burnished and matis or other reparures, as well as the great care brought to the elements of connection are of an irreproachable quality. The expression of the work brought to this trumeau is unquestionably sure and affirmed, born jointly from the expert hands of master sculptors and gilders of great experience. We find in this decoration the beautiful classical ornaments of the decorative arts of the transition of the reigns of Louis XV and his grandson Louis XVI around 1770 - 1775; a period when the discoveries of Herculaneum and Pompeii strongly influenced the stylistic characters of the so-called "Greek" period. Balance, nervousness, elegance as well as quality are the most appropriate terms for this trumeau which is very representative of this transitional period. It is worth noting that an elegant and fine gilded wood cornice with a gilded wood doucine at the top of the overmantel (visible separately on the photographs) is very present. It is designed to hide the inks used to fix the overmantel. This one has not been repositioned in the store for technical reasons due to the warhead stones in the store, but will be repositioned when it is installed. Dimensions: Height 245.5cm; width 85cm.
